Pet Simulator 99 – How To Get Hacker Enchant

You can get the Hacker Enchant in Pet Simulator 99 through the Hacker Chest. The Hacker Chest is a special chest added in the Hacker World update. Inside, you can find different prizes, like a chance to get the Hacker Key Hunter. To open a Hacker Chest, you’ll need Hacker Keys.

Hacker Keys are found by smashing stuff in the game. You have a better chance of getting them in the Hacker World and playing with friends makes it even easier. The more friends you play with, the better your chances, and there’s also a special surprise that can make the keys drop even more.

Once you’ve collected enough Hacker Keys, head over to the Hacker Chest and open it. There’s a chance you’ll receive the Hacker Enchant alongside other potential rewards like pets and the Hacker Hoverboard.

The Hacker Chest is currently the only way to get a Hacker Enchant, but it’s really worth it. We’d say just leave it to chance because you can’t actively try and get this reward; just hope you get it through regular play.
